Past event: Joint Civil & DoD CBRN Symposium

Symposium and Technology Showcase

The 9th Annual Joint Civil & DoD CBRN Symposium will provide a forum for members of the DoD, Federal Government, State and Local Government, Private Industry, Academia, and other relevant CBRN stakeholders to discuss the latest updates in advancing a government wide approach to improving CBRN defense, readiness and response strategies and capabilities.

Topics to be covered at the 2021 Symposium:

  • Managing a Coordinated and Effective Response to WMD Threats
  • Providing Chemical and Biological Solutions to the Warfighter and Protect them from Current and Future CBRN Hazards
  • Developing capabilities to enable the Joint Force to deter, prevent, protect from, mitigate, respond to, and recover from CBRN Dangers
  • Maximizing U.S. CBRN Mission Readiness and Response
  • Delivering Capabilities to Better Protect the Warfighter from the Full Spectrum of WMD Threats
  • Providing a Scalable CBRN Response Capability with Flexibility to Operate in a Wide Variety of Environments
  • Advancing Global Health Security and Bio preparedness
  • Delivering Effective Leaders in Critical CBRN Response and Recovery
